[orca-list] Defunt objects causing crashes



Hi all

I have experimented this crashes while I am doing up or down arrow
through Thunderbird's message list. After many shift + down arrow Thunderbird doesn't read anymore
and I have to restart Orca.
I have a 292k debug file and I can see this output in the terminal:
Traceback (most recent call last):
File "/usr/lib/python3.4/site-packages/orca/event_manager.py", line 274, in _dequeue
    self._processObjectEvent(event)
File "/usr/lib/python3.4/site-packages/orca/event_manager.py", line 609, in _processObjectEvent
    script.processObjectEvent(event)
File "/usr/lib/python3.4/site-packages/orca/script.py", line 388, in processObjectEvent
    self.listeners[key](event)
File "/usr/lib/python3.4/site-packages/orca/scripts/apps/Thunderbird/script.py", line 328, in onNameChanged
    if event.source.name == self.spellcheck.getMisspelledWord():
GLib.Error: atspi_error: The process appears to be hung. (1)


Traceback (most recent call last):
File "/usr/lib/python3.4/site-packages/orca/event_manager.py", line 274, in _dequeue
    self._processObjectEvent(event)
File "/usr/lib/python3.4/site-packages/orca/event_manager.py", line 609, in _processObjectEvent
    script.processObjectEvent(event)
File "/usr/lib/python3.4/site-packages/orca/script.py", line 388, in processObjectEvent
    self.listeners[key](event)
File "/usr/lib/python3.4/site-packages/orca/scripts/apps/Thunderbird/script.py", line 328, in onNameChanged
    if event.source.name == self.spellcheck.getMisspelledWord():
GLib.Error: atspi_error: The process appears to be hung. (1)


Traceback (most recent call last):
File "/usr/lib/python3.4/site-packages/orca/event_manager.py", line 274, in _dequeue
    self._processObjectEvent(event)
File "/usr/lib/python3.4/site-packages/orca/event_manager.py", line 609, in _processObjectEvent
    script.processObjectEvent(event)
File "/usr/lib/python3.4/site-packages/orca/script.py", line 388, in processObjectEvent
    self.listeners[key](event)
File "/usr/lib/python3.4/site-packages/orca/scripts/toolkits/Gecko/script.py", line 1148, in onDocumentLoadComplete
    self.liveRegionManager.reset()
File "/usr/lib/python3.4/site-packages/orca/liveregions.py", line 177, in reset
    currenturi = self._script.bookmarks.getURIKey()
File "/usr/lib/python3.4/site-packages/orca/scripts/toolkits/Gecko/bookmarks.py", line 264, in getURIKey
    uri = self._script.utilities.documentFrameURI()
File "/usr/lib/python3.4/site-packages/orca/scripts/toolkits/Gecko/script_utilities.py", line 167, in documentFrameURI
    documentFrame = self.documentFrame()
File "/usr/lib/python3.4/site-packages/orca/scripts/toolkits/Gecko/script_utilities.py", line 154, in documentFrame
    windows = [child for child in self._script.app]
File "/usr/lib/python3.4/site-packages/orca/scripts/toolkits/Gecko/script_utilities.py", line 154, in <listcomp>
    windows = [child for child in self._script.app]
File "/usr/lib/python3.4/site-packages/pyatspi/Accessibility.py", line 41, in Accessible_getitem
    len=self.get_child_count()
GLib.Error: atspi_error: The process appears to be hung. (1)


Traceback (most recent call last):
File "/usr/lib/python3.4/site-packages/orca/event_manager.py", line 274, in _dequeue
    self._processObjectEvent(event)
File "/usr/lib/python3.4/site-packages/orca/event_manager.py", line 609, in _processObjectEvent
    script.processObjectEvent(event)
File "/usr/lib/python3.4/site-packages/orca/script.py", line 388, in processObjectEvent
    self.listeners[key](event)
File "/usr/lib/python3.4/site-packages/orca/scripts/apps/Thunderbird/script.py", line 328, in onNameChanged
    if event.source.name == self.spellcheck.getMisspelledWord():
GLib.Error: atspi_error: The process appears to be hung. (1)


Traceback (most recent call last):
File "/usr/lib/python3.4/site-packages/orca/event_manager.py", line 274, in _dequeue
    self._processObjectEvent(event)
File "/usr/lib/python3.4/site-packages/orca/event_manager.py", line 609, in _processObjectEvent
    script.processObjectEvent(event)
File "/usr/lib/python3.4/site-packages/orca/script.py", line 388, in processObjectEvent
    self.listeners[key](event)
File "/usr/lib/python3.4/site-packages/orca/scripts/apps/Thunderbird/script.py", line 328, in onNameChanged
    if event.source.name == self.spellcheck.getMisspelledWord():
GLib.Error: atspi_error: The process appears to be hung. (1)


Traceback (most recent call last):
File "/usr/lib/python3.4/site-packages/orca/event_manager.py", line 274, in _dequeue
    self._processObjectEvent(event)
File "/usr/lib/python3.4/site-packages/orca/event_manager.py", line 609, in _processObjectEvent
    script.processObjectEvent(event)
File "/usr/lib/python3.4/site-packages/orca/script.py", line 388, in processObjectEvent
    self.listeners[key](event)
File "/usr/lib/python3.4/site-packages/orca/scripts/apps/Thunderbird/script.py", line 328, in onNameChanged
    if event.source.name == self.spellcheck.getMisspelledWord():
GLib.Error: atspi_error: The process appears to be hung. (1)

nodeLevel() - Error getting RelationSet

Take care
Regards,
Javier



[Date Prev][Date Next]   [Thread Prev][Thread Next]   [Thread Index] [Date Index] [Author Index]